Transaction 2989ecb39f9bbe3568c066e5aeef689613a7163f00430d37397d5c0eb6155f13

3 Input
2 Outputs
  • 2989ecb39f9bbe3568c066e5aeef689613a7163f00430d37397d5c0eb6155f13:0
  • value  20000000
    address  1AkoPt9DT7tTY38bQRbYKbcgANVNyWEs4q
  • 2989ecb39f9bbe3568c066e5aeef689613a7163f00430d37397d5c0eb6155f13:1
  • value  884891
    address  1CM8maFmeRhsRFVniZfM5rHhickPPmQR6h